《10月自考计算机软件基础一试题及答案解析资格考试自考资格考试自考.pdf》由会员分享,可在线阅读,更多相关《10月自考计算机软件基础一试题及答案解析资格考试自考资格考试自考.pdf(7页珍藏版)》请在taowenge.com淘文阁网|工程机械CAD图纸|机械工程制图|CAD装配图下载|SolidWorks_CaTia_CAD_UG_PROE_设计图分享下载上搜索。
1、B079 02243 绝密启用前 2016年10月高等教育自学考试全国统一命题考试 计算机软件基础(一)试卷(通卡)(课程代码02243)本试卷分为两部分.满分 100 分.考试时间 150 分钟。第一部分为选择题 1 页至 3 页.共 3 页。应考者必须按试題胶序在“答题卡 上按要求 填涂.等奁甲卷不敦。第二部并另和症隹矗页至 7 页.共 4 页。应考者必须按试题顒序在“答逸卡”上作 答.答在试卷上无效。第一部分选择题(共30分)一、单项选择 18(本大題共 15 小题每小题 2 分共 30 分)在每小題列出的四个备选项中只有一个是符合题目要求的,请将其选出并将“答题卡”的相应代码涂禺。未涂
2、、错涂或多涂均无分。1.下列为正确的用户标识符的是 A.struct B.5f C 一 f 0.6 D _ for 2.若定义 int a=3tb=2;则表达式!allb 的值为 A.0 B 1 C.2 D 3 3.下列程序运行的结果是 void main()int xtytz.a;Xsysz-l;azi*if(!x)a;elscif(y);if(z)a=3;else a*=4;printf(M%dn,a);C.15 D 19 燄 79 02243 计算机软件基础(_)试卷第 1 页(共 7 页)4-给 C 语言的自动变扯分配空间,是在 A.编译预处理时进行的 C连接时进行的 5若有函数定义:
3、ini func()I static int m=0;return m+;B编译时进行的 D调用函数时进行的 则下列程序段运行后屏幕输出为 int i;for(i=1;i s4;i*4)func();printf(M%dw tfunc();A.O B.l C.4 6.下列程序段运行后,表达式P+)的值为 char a5=w workM;D.5 BStmct student 是结构体类熨名 Cstul 是用户定义的结构体类型变疑名 Dnum.sex,age 都是结构体变$tul 的成员&在具冇 n 个结点的单链表上査找值为 x 的元素时其时间复杂度为 A 0(n)B.0(1)厂 9下列程序段的时
4、间复杂度为 fbr(i=0;i n;i+)for(j=0;j )=iaJ;A.O(n2)10.具冇线性结构的数据结构是 人图 B.树 11循环队列的队头和队尾折针分别为 A.伽片 2 Q re 衬 二叉树的深度为 A.2k C.21 C.0(n2)D O(n-l)12.B.O(n)C.0(2n)D.O(l)D栈 C.广义表 front 和 rear则刿断循环队列为空的条件是 B front=0 D.front=rear+k,则二叉树最多的结点个数为 B.2k-l D.计算机软件塞础(一)试卷第 2 页(共 7 页)分考试时间分钟第一部分为选择题页至页共页应考者必须按试題胶序在答题卡上按要求填涂
5、等奁甲卷不敦第二部并另和症隹矗页至页共页应考者必须按试题顒序在答逸卡上作答答在试卷上无效第一部分选择题共分一单项选择本大題涂禺未涂错涂或多涂均无分一下列为正确的用户标识符的是若义则表达式的值为下列程序运行的结果是燄计算机软件基础试卷第页共页给语言的自动变扯分配空间是在编译预处理时进行的连接时进行的若有函数定义编译时进行的调构体类型变疑名都是结构体变的成员在具冇个结点的单链表上査找值为的元素时其时间复杂度为厂下列程序段的时间复杂度为具冇线性结构的数据结构是人图树循环队列的队头和队尾折针分别为伽片衬广义表和则刿断循栈环队列为无向图的邻接矩阵是一个 A对称矩阵:;、灶?B.零矩阵 G 上三角矩阵 D
6、.对角矩阵 T、具冇“个顶点的冇向图绘多的边数址为 人 nx(n-l)B n x(n-I)C nx(n+l)/2 D.n2 使用软件时提岀增加新功能就必须进行 A改正性维护 B.适应性维护 C完善性维护 D预防性维护 计算机软件基础(一)试卷第 3 页(共 7 页)分考试时间分钟第一部分为选择题页至页共页应考者必须按试題胶序在答题卡上按要求填涂等奁甲卷不敦第二部并另和症隹矗页至页共页应考者必须按试题顒序在答逸卡上作答答在试卷上无效第一部分选择题共分一单项选择本大題涂禺未涂错涂或多涂均无分一下列为正确的用户标识符的是若义则表达式的值为下列程序运行的结果是燄计算机软件基础试卷第页共页给语言的自动变
7、扯分配空间是在编译预处理时进行的连接时进行的若有函数定义编译时进行的调构体类型变疑名都是结构体变的成员在具冇个结点的单链表上査找值为的元素时其时间复杂度为厂下列程序段的时间复杂度为具冇线性结构的数据结构是人图树循环队列的队头和队尾折针分别为伽片衬广义表和则刿断循栈环队列为16.17.18.19.20.21.个。22.23组记录()进行直接测试。第二部分 非选择题(共70分)二.填空题(本大題共 10 小题,每小题 2 分共 20 分)已有定义:int x=3 则表达式:x=x+1.78 的值是 _。在 C 语言中广 L 等于 1(F 的赋值表达式为 _ o 在 C 语言中没冇返回值的函数其更数
8、类型名用 -衣示。在函数凋用语句皿(吨 1,唧砖(吨 4,arg5);中含冇的实参个数是 在具有 n 个元索的循环队列中,队满时具有 -个元素。由 6 个分别带权值为 5,12.9.30.7.16 的叶子结点构造一棵哈夫曼树该树的结点个数 为。在无向图 G 的邻接矩阵 A 中若 Aij 零于 1 则 Aji 净于-计算机软件基础(一)试卷第 4 页(共 7 页)分考试时间分钟第一部分为选择题页至页共页应考者必须按试題胶序在答题卡上按要求填涂等奁甲卷不敦第二部并另和症隹矗页至页共页应考者必须按试题顒序在答逸卡上作答答在试卷上无效第一部分选择题共分一单项选择本大題涂禺未涂错涂或多涂均无分一下列为正
9、确的用户标识符的是若义则表达式的值为下列程序运行的结果是燄计算机软件基础试卷第页共页给语言的自动变扯分配空间是在编译预处理时进行的连接时进行的若有函数定义编译时进行的调构体类型变疑名都是结构体变的成员在具冇个结点的单链表上査找值为的元素时其时间复杂度为厂下列程序段的时间复杂度为具冇线性结构的数据结构是人图树循环队列的队头和队尾折针分别为伽片衬广义表和则刿断循栈环队列为27.閉育图驚警晋 27 图所示,请绘制出该图。1 0 0 1 0 0 1 1 0 29.0 0(题27图)已知一关键字序列60,72.30,58,25.10,50,45,90,801,构造其二叉排序树,并求等槪 率情况下成功的平
10、均査找次数(ASL)。有一组关键字值为:4078,7.85,32.60,65.73。试用旨泡排序的方法进行排味 写岀排序原理及前 4 趟结果。四、程序分析題(本題共 4 题,每題 4 分,共 16 分)请将划线部分的程序代码补充完整。30以下程序的功能是:输出 100 以内能被 3 整除且个位数为 6 的所有整数。滞 include void main()I int ij;for(i=0;_;i+)|j=i*10+6;if(_)continue;printf(-%dR J);I I 31.以下程序的功能是:找到数组a中最小元素的下标并输出。findude void main()|int a10
11、=123,-1,18,25,6,-9,3.9,13.21;int ifminPos;minPos=0;for(i=l;10 W)计算机软件基础(一)试卷第 5 页(共 7 页)分考试时间分钟第一部分为选择题页至页共页应考者必须按试題胶序在答题卡上按要求填涂等奁甲卷不敦第二部并另和症隹矗页至页共页应考者必须按试题顒序在答逸卡上作答答在试卷上无效第一部分选择题共分一单项选择本大題涂禺未涂错涂或多涂均无分一下列为正确的用户标识符的是若义则表达式的值为下列程序运行的结果是燄计算机软件基础试卷第页共页给语言的自动变扯分配空间是在编译预处理时进行的连接时进行的若有函数定义编译时进行的调构体类型变疑名都是结
12、构体变的成员在具冇个结点的单链表上査找值为的元素时其时间复杂度为厂下列程序段的时间复杂度为具冇线性结构的数据结构是人图树循环队列的队头和队尾折针分别为伽片衬广义表和则刿断循栈环队列为strWZ printf(HNew string if(-)minPos=_ _ printf(HTlic min at%dnu,minPos);32以下程序的功能是:将输入字符串中所有的字母制除后输出。如:输入:kABhAAk,输出:kBhk tfinclude void main()char str80;int i j;printf(wInput string/);gets(str);33.mystrlen 函
13、数的功能是计算 str 所指字符串的长度,并作为硕数值返回 nt mystrlen(char 事比)I int n;return(_);I 五、程序设计题(本题共 2 题,毎題 9 分,共 18 分)S4.用尾插法建立一个单链表。whilc(曲!八)分考试时间分钟第一部分为选择题页至页共页应考者必须按试題胶序在答题卡上按要求填涂等奁甲卷不敦第二部并另和症隹矗页至页共页应考者必须按试题顒序在答逸卡上作答答在试卷上无效第一部分选择题共分一单项选择本大題涂禺未涂错涂或多涂均无分一下列为正确的用户标识符的是若义则表达式的值为下列程序运行的结果是燄计算机软件基础试卷第页共页给语言的自动变扯分配空间是在编
14、译预处理时进行的连接时进行的若有函数定义编译时进行的调构体类型变疑名都是结构体变的成员在具冇个结点的单链表上査找值为的元素时其时间复杂度为厂下列程序段的时间复杂度为具冇线性结构的数据结构是人图树循环队列的队头和队尾折针分别为伽片衬广义表和则刿断循栈环队列为35.设_棵二叉树以二叉链 _|“巴 d_|屁丨 Rchi 定义此存储结构的数据类型,用 C 语言编写一个递归函数 计算就一叉上 点个数。计算机软件基础(一)试卷第 7 页(共 7 页)分考试时间分钟第一部分为选择题页至页共页应考者必须按试題胶序在答题卡上按要求填涂等奁甲卷不敦第二部并另和症隹矗页至页共页应考者必须按试题顒序在答逸卡上作答答在试卷上无效第一部分选择题共分一单项选择本大題涂禺未涂错涂或多涂均无分一下列为正确的用户标识符的是若义则表达式的值为下列程序运行的结果是燄计算机软件基础试卷第页共页给语言的自动变扯分配空间是在编译预处理时进行的连接时进行的若有函数定义编译时进行的调构体类型变疑名都是结构体变的成员在具冇个结点的单链表上査找值为的元素时其时间复杂度为厂下列程序段的时间复杂度为具冇线性结构的数据结构是人图树循环队列的队头和队尾折针分别为伽片衬广义表和则刿断循栈环队列为